What to check before for pre-war buildings in Mt. Hope

  • Expect unique architectural details and character in older pre-war buildings.
  • Confirm the building's maintenance history and any recent renovations before applying.
  • Watch for potential fees such as broker fees, security deposits, and utilities associated with your rental.
  • Review tenant reviews on Openigloo to gauge the building's reputation in the community.
  • Check the length of leases and any restrictions on subletting or alterations before signing.
